AI Contract Overview
The Federal Bureau of Investigation is soliciting quotes for a one-time, firm-fixed price purchase order for FEDERAL .308 WIN 168 Grain Tactical Bonded Tip ammunition, with a requirement of 179 cases, each containing 200 rounds. This procurement is open to authorized resellers of the brand-name product or equal alternatives, and all submissions must include detailed product specifications, the OEM’s registered business name, the complete manufacturer's part number including all hyphens and revisions, and the official data or specification sheet. Resellers not acting as the original equipment manufacturer must provide proof of authorization from the OEM; failure to submit this documentation will render the quote unresponsive and ineligible for award. The contract is evaluated on a Lowest Price Technically Acceptable basis, with responsiveness being a mandatory pass/fail gate. All quotes must be submitted via email to Christina Wheeless at CMWheeless@fbi.gov no later than 1:00 p.m. CT on Tuesday, June 23, 2026, and must remain valid for 90 days following the solicitation close. Shipping must be F.O.B. Destination to one of seven specified locations across the U.S., with all freight charges within CONUS included in the quoted price, and payment terms are NET30 through Electronic Funds Transfer. All vendors must be currently registered in the System for Award Management with accurate and up-to-date information, including their Unique Entity Identifier, Taxpayer Identification Number, Electronic Funds Transfer details, and contact data, as the FBI's financial systems interface directly with SAM and may override internal records in the event of discrepancies. Invoicing must be submitted exclusively through the Invoice Processing Platform, and email invoices are strictly prohibited. The offeror must also comply with a comprehensive set of FAR clauses covering whistleblower rights, prohibitions on inverted domestic corporations, Buy American requirements, subcontracting restrictions, labor standards, conflict of interest disclosures, and security exclusions. Contractors must certify they did not participate in developing the solicitation and must disclose any former FBI employees in their organization. Additionally, the contractor is required to protect proprietary information, adhere to government closure protocols including mandatory telework for continuity of operations, and may be required to perform mission-critical work on holidays at no additional cost. The solicitation applies to new products only, explicitly excluding grey market goods, and the NAICS code is 332992 for small arms ammunition manufacturing.

Full Description
The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) is issuing this Request for Quote (RFQ) to solicit authorized resellers of brand name or equal FEDERAL .308 WIN 168 Grain Tactical Bonded Tip Ammunition. The resultant contract is intended to be awarded as a one-time, firm-fixed price, purchase order. Please see the attached solicitation for required products and procedures. Questions pertaining to the solicitation are due by 1:00pm/CT on Wednesday, June 17, 2026. Quotes must be received by 1:00pm/CT on Tuesday, June 23, 2026.
